What Is Left the Daughter - Howard Norman My first Howard Norman novel. It reminded me of a British situational cozy, in that it was rather like a stalwart Canadian character drama. In a wartime Nova Scotia setting, populated by people with strong moral compasses buffeted by the strains of WWII, Norman crafts a finely wrought tale of the lives of people colliding with fate and their choices. The structure of the overarching themes mesh together with interesting details of books, reading and the love of music. The novel ultimately resonates with a quiet strength of the value of lives of those who find themselves in untenable circumstances.
